International Experience

Description

This module gives an introduction to basic theoretical knowledge in scientific conceptualization of culture, cultural standards and cultural dimensions. Important scientific approaches are introduced and discussed in more detail, for example, the cultural dimensions according to Geert Hofstede or according to Edward T. Hall. By exemplifying cultural characteristics based on selected case studies, the module shows how people with different cultural background interact and how to deal with these differences. Through this, students become conscious of their own culture amidst the variety of cultures they may meet in people from elsewhere. Additionally, basic theoretical knowledge about ethical guidelines, sustainability and inequality in intercultural interactions in an international context is provided. Ethical guidelines for intercultural action are described, as well as the Human Development Index and the Ecological Footprint, as two important indices for measuring sustainable development. In addition, the interaction of cultural dimensions on the determinants of environmental sustainability of an institution are discussed and economic inequality is introduced.

Learning outcomes

After attending this module, students are able to describe basic scientific approaches to culture, cultural standards and cultural dimensions. On basis of general knowledge about cultural theories, particular cultures, as well as general knowledge about the issues occurring when people with different cultural backgrounds interact the students are able to explain cultural differences and difficulties in an intercultural business context. Additionally, students are able to define ethical guidelines and the most important guidelines for sustainability in intercultural interactions. Students are able to understand the interactions between the cultural development and the economic development, as well as the sustainable development. Students are also able to reflect their experience abroad and develop an open-mindedness and sensitivity with respect to cultural differences.
